preparation
preparation Time5 mins
cook Time
25 mins
servings
4
calories
653 per serving
ingredients
- 4 thin bone-in pork chops
- 4 tablespoons dijon mustard
- 1-1/2 cup bread crumbs
- 1/2 cup parsley, finely chopped
- 1/2 cup shredded parmesan cheese
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 1/4 teaspoons kosher salt
- fresh cracked black pepper
directions
Step 1
Heat the oven to 375 degrees.
Step 2
In a mixing bowl, gently combine breadcrumbs, chopped parsley, Parmesan cheese, salt, pepper and olive oil. Mix well.
Step 4
Bake in the oven, uncovered for about 20-25 minutes until the bread crumb topping is golden brown and cheese is melted.
